In questa guida completa, scoprirete come generare un feed RSS in modo semplice ed efficace, permettendovi di tenere aggiornati i vostri lettori sulle ultime novità del vostro sito web o blog. Analizzeremo diversi strumenti e metodi per creare il vostro feed RSS, con esempi pratici e testimonianze di chi li ha utilizzati con successo.
1. Cos’è un Feed RSS?
Un Feed RSS (Really Simple Syndication) è uno strumento che permette di distribuire automaticamente gli aggiornamenti e le novità del vostro sito web o blog ai vostri lettori. Si tratta di un file XML che contiene i dati essenziali dei vostri contenuti, come titoli, descrizioni, link e date di pubblicazione.
2. Perché Creare un Feed RSS?
Creare un feed RSS offre numerosi vantaggi, tra cui:
- Fidelizzare i lettori, che riceveranno aggiornamenti in tempo reale
- Aumentare la visibilità e il traffico verso il vostro sito web
- Facilitare la condivisione dei contenuti su aggregatori e social media
3. Generare un Feed RSS: Strumenti e Metodi
Esistono diversi strumenti e metodi per generare un feed RSS, tra cui:
- CMS come WordPress o Blogger, che offrono funzionalità native per la creazione di feed RSS
- Strumenti online gratuiti, come Feedity o FetchRSS
- Creazione di un feed RSS personalizzato con linguaggi di programmazione come Python
4. Creare un Feed RSS per WordPress
WordPress genera automaticamente un feed RSS per il vostro sito. Per accedervi, basta aggiungere /feed/
all’URL del vostro sito, ad esempio: https://www.example.com/feed/
. Per personalizzare il feed, potete utilizzare plugin come WP RSS Aggregator o RSS Post Importer.
5. Creare un Feed RSS per Blogger
Anche Blogger offre un feed RSS generato automaticamente per il vostro blog. Per accedere al feed, aggiungete /feeds/posts/default?alt=rss
all’URL del vostro blog, ad esempio: https://example.blogspot.com/feeds/posts/default?alt=rss
. Se desiderate personalizzare il feed, potete modificare le impostazioni del feed RSS nel pannello di controllo di Blogger, sotto “Impostazioni” > “Altro” > “Feed del sito”.
6. Creare un Feed RSS Personalizzato con Python
Se preferite creare un feed RSS personalizzato, potete utilizzare un linguaggio di programmazione come Python. Di seguito è riportato un esempio di codice per generare un feed RSS:
import os
import time
from xml.etree.ElementTree import Element, SubElement, tostring
Creare la radice del feed RSS
rss = Element(“rss”, version=”2.0″)
Creare il canale del feed RSS
channel = SubElement(rss, “channel”)
title = SubElement(channel, “title”)
title.text = “Titolo del tuo sito”
link = SubElement(channel, “link”)
link.text = “https://www.example.com”
description = SubElement(channel, “description”)
description.text = “Descrizione del tuo sito”
Aggiungere un elemento al feed RSS
item = SubElement(channel, “item”)
item_title = SubElement(item, “title”)
item_title.text = “Titolo del post”
item_link = SubElement(item, “link”)
item_link.text = “https://www.example.com/post-url”
item_description = SubElement(item, “description”)
item_description.text = “Descrizione del post”
item_pubDate = SubElement(item, “pubDate”)
item_pubDate.text = time.strftime(“%a, %d %b %Y %H:%M:%S %z”)
Salvare il feed RSS in un file XML
with open(“feed.xml”, “wb”) as f:
f.write(tostring(rss))
Con questo codice, potete creare un feed RSS personalizzato, aggiungendo o modificando gli elementi a seconda delle vostre esigenze.
7. Casi Studio e Testimonianze di Successo
Ecco alcuni casi studio e testimonianze di chi ha utilizzato con successo i feed RSS per aumentare la visibilità e il traffico del proprio sito web:
- Valentina, blogger di moda: “Grazie al feed RSS, i miei lettori sono sempre aggiornati sulle ultime tendenze e mi hanno aiutato a far crescere il mio blog in modo esponenziale.”
- Alessandro, proprietario di un sito di e-commerce: “Utilizzando un feed RSS personalizzato, sono riuscito a inviare promozioni speciali e offerte ai miei clienti, aumentando le vendite e la fidelizzazione.”
- Giulia, responsabile marketing di un’azienda: “Abbiamo integrato il feed RSS nel nostro sito web per condividere notizie e aggiornamenti sulle nostre attività, migliorando la comunicazione con i nostri clienti e partner.”
Conclusioni
Creare un feed RSS per il vostro sito web o blog è un passo fondamentale per mantenere i vostri lettori aggiornati e aumentare la visibilità dei vostri contenuti. Grazie alle diverse opzioni disponibili, è possibile scegliere il metodo più adatto alle vostre esigenze, siano esse un feed RSS nativo generato da WordPress o Blogger, uno strumento online come Feedity o FetchRSS, o un feed RSS personalizzato creato con un linguaggio di programmazione come Python.
Seguendo questa guida completa e utilizzando gli esempi, testimonianze e casi studio forniti, potrete generare un feed RSS di alta qualità, ottimizzato per il SEO e pronto per superare la concorrenza nella classifica dei motori di ricerca come Google.